Macon and his Marion-Franklin teammates will be among about two dozen high school teams participating in Ohio State's team camp Friday and Saturday on campus. Wonder if Thad Matta can change Macon's mind? Northland also will be at the camp but without Jared Sullinger, who will be at the NBA Players Association Top 100 camp in Charlottesville, Va.

-- An elite camp designed to acquaint high-level prospects with Ohio State's facilities is being advertised for July 2 in Value City Arena, but Matta said the program is not involved in sponsoring it. The 6-hour camp is for ninth through 11th-graders. No word yet on who will attend; the camp organizer did not respond to an e-mail requesting a roster.
